Musk’s Lightning Visit to China Achieves Major Breakthrough: Chinese Automotive Industry Introduces “Self-Driving Catfish

Tesla(TSLA) CEO Elon Musk made a lightning visit to China on April 28, and according to a report by Caixin, Musk departed Beijing after meeting with Ningde Times Chairman Zeng Yuqun on April 29.

Musk’s visit of less than 24 hours yielded significant results, with the most significant breakthrough being Tesla’s compliance with intelligent driving regulations, making it the first foreign-funded car company to pass the relevant national standards.

According to a report by the China Association of Automobile Manufacturers and the National Computer Network Emergency Technology Coordination Center, automakers must meet four data security compliance requirements, including anonymization of outside faces, default non-collection of cabin data, in-cabin data processing, and significant notification of personal information processing.

Tesla’s compliance with these four data security compliance requirements has sparked heated discussion in the industry. Several automotive analysts expressed surprise to Caixin reporters, saying that it was unexpected for Tesla vehicles to meet China’s strict data security compliance standards and that it was a “major positive” for Tesla. Overnight, Tesla’s stock surged by over 15%.

Zhang Yichao, Automotive Consulting Business Partner at Arthur D. Little Greater China, told Caixin reporters, “It’s not surprising that domestic brands can meet China’s strict data security compliance standards. What’s surprising is that the first batch of compliant companies includes leading foreign electric vehicle brands.”

Zhang analyzed that Tesla’s clearance in intelligent driving compliance is a positive outcome of recent frequent dialogues between China and foreign countries, including the intensive visits of many multinational automotive executives to China.

“More importantly, the open attitude of inviting foreign brands to enter the (self-driving) field serves as an introduction of a ‘self-driving catfish’ for the Chinese automotive industry,” he told Caixin reporters.

He believes that Tesla’s clearance not only promotes international technology and experience exchange but also establishes a global benchmark for domestic car manufacturers in the field of autonomous driving technology, helping to promote the establishment of a complete autonomous driving ecosystem industrial chain domestically.

Zhang Junyi, Partner at Ovum Consulting, told Caixin reporters, “Tesla’s compliance with data regulations is indeed a big surprise, not only a major positive for Tesla but also a demonstration effect within the industry. Of course, we are more concerned about whether the FSD autonomous driving function will be introduced in China in the future. If it is introduced, it will be an even bigger positive for Tesla and also indicate China’s attitude toward opening up to overseas automotive brands.”

The cross-border flow of intelligent vehicle data between China and Germany has taken a big step forward. According to a recent joint statement on cooperation in the field of automated networked driving signed by China and Germany, in the future, it will be more convenient for German automakers to transmit autonomous driving vehicle data from China to Germany. However, the relevant data sharing standards and rules still need to be further refined to manage the data generated by enterprise development of autonomous driving.

Yang Xiaoming, President of China and Asia-Pacific at global automotive technology supplier Aptiv, told Caixin reporters during the Beijing Auto Show, “If new autonomous driving software can enter China, it will also promote the progress and development of China’s overall autonomous driving technology field because we can learn from better experiences.”

He also said that the cross-border flow of intelligent vehicle data is very important for promoting the development of global autonomous driving technology. “We have seen that the government’s attitude towards cross-border vehicle data is indeed more open now, but data compliance is still very important. Currently, Aptiv is also actively communicating with relevant institutions to clarify which intelligent networked vehicle data can be shared, leveraging the advantages of our global data network.” Yang Xiaoming told Caixin reporters.

Intel Faces Bleak Outlook as Q2 Profit and Revenue Guidance Disappoint

In a challenging market environment characterized by sluggish recovery and tepid demand in key sectors, Intel (INTC) has issued lackluster profit and revenue guidance for the second quarter, raising concerns about its ability to reclaim its position as the chip industry leader and signaling a slower-than-expected recovery process. Despite surpassing analysts’ expectations in the first quarter, the subdued outlook for Q2 has prompted a cautious outlook among investors and cast doubts on Intel CEO Pat Gelsinger’s efforts to revitalize the company.

Financial Performance in Q1: Intel reported a 9% year-on-year increase in revenue to $12.72 billion in the first quarter, in line with the midpoint of its own guidance range of $12.2 billion to $13.2 billion. However, the adjusted earnings per share (EPS) of $0.18 fell short of both Intel’s guidance and analysts’ expectations of $0.13, highlighting challenges in profitability despite revenue growth. The company’s inability to meet profit targets underscores the ongoing headwinds faced by Intel, particularly in light of weaker demand in the data center and personal computer (PC) markets.

Tesla (TSLA) Surges for Two Consecutive Days Following Mixed Q1 Earnings Report

In the wake of Tesla’s Q1 2024 earnings report released after the market close on April 23rd, the company revealed a revenue of $21.301 billion, marking an 8.7% year-over-year decline and slightly missing analysts’ expectations of $22.3 billion. However, amidst these figures, Tesla(TSLA) CEO Elon Musk dropped a bombshell during the earnings call, announcing plans to commence production of new vehicle models, including affordable electric cars, “early in 2025, if not later this year.”

This groundbreaking news served as a catalyst for Tesla’s stock, which witnessed an impressive upward trajectory over the past two days, accumulating a whopping 19.80% surge.
